Analysis

The most recent figure for antimalarial insecticides — export value in Zambia is 2 1000 USD, measured in 2024. That is the lowest value across all 6 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 48.1% on the previous year and down 96.8% over ten years.

That places Zambia 66th out of 72 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The FAOSTAT Pesticides Trade domain contains data on internationally traded pesticides (values and quantities). Data are sourced from international and national trade statistics, predominantly from UN COMTRADE (from 1990 onwards) or from national country trade tapes (1961-1990). Data for the period 1961-1989 cover only Import and Export values (FAOSTAT element codes 5622 and 5922). Data from 1990 onwards also include Import and Export quantities (codes 5610 and 5910) and include a complete time-series for Pesticides (total). The domain contains information on the trade of pesticides products in either: a) finished forms and/or packaging; or b) separate chemically-defined compounds relevant to the Rotterdam Convention on the Prior Informed Consent Procedure for Certain Hazardous Chemicals and Pesticides in International Trade.
